Improper maintenance of the golden lily causes the leaves to turn yellow

Too little light

The intensity of light is one of the factors that affect the leaf color of the Aglaonema plant. The Oleander plant itself has a strong adaptability to light and can adapt to semi-shaded environments, and can also grow under full sunlight. However, it should be noted that when the light is strong, the leaves of the Aglaonema will be lighter in color, fading from green to yellow, while in a semi-shaded environment, the leaves of the Aglaonema will be darker green.

Therefore, in order to prevent the leaves of the Aglaonema plant from turning yellow, the light intensity should be maintained at an appropriate level, preferably in semi-shade. Except for the winter when the Aglaonema needs to be given full sun, it is best to keep it in semi-shade for the rest of the time. If it is a variegated variety, it is best to keep the light bright.

Strong light exposure

Strong sunlight exposure is the reason why the leaves of the Aglaonema turn yellow. Because the light is too strong, it will damage the leaves of the Aglaonema, causing them to wither and turn yellow, and in severe cases, they will fall off.

You can cut off the yellow leaves of the Aglaonema plant and then place it in a semi-shaded place for maintenance.

Why are there yellow spots on the leaves of the golden plate of star anise?

In addition to yellowing leaves, sometimes the Aglaonema will also develop yellow spots on the leaves. The leaves, including the petioles and the stems of the plants, will have yellow or yellowish-brown spots. This is mostly because the Aglaonema has diseases such as anthracnose. As a result, yellow spots appear on the leaves, which continue to expand and even cause the leaves to twist.

If the yellow spots on the Aglaonema are caused by diseases and insect pests, you need to analyze the specific condition and take preventive measures.
